CMD3, CMD4 and CMD5 Command Input circuits are triggered by a contact closure only.  Each 
Command input will activate various messages and amplifiers depending on the Message Control 
selection configured by S3 DIP switches 1, 2 and 3 (see Table 2.7 on page 37).
3.6  Output Circuits
3.6.1  Master Command Bus Output
The Master Command Output is a 24 VDC reverse polarity output (TB6) which can be used as an 
All-Call trigger for the Audio Command Center Distributed Audio panel.  Refer to the ACC-
25/50DA manual
, Document #52265 for additional information.  The Master Command Output 
may activate during emergency or nonemergency paging.  See “S3 DIP Switch Settings on ACC-
25/50 Motherboard (ACC-MCB)” on page 37.
When connecting the Master Command Output of the main panel to the Master Command Inputs of 
other devices, the wiring must be supervised by a 4.7K EOL resistor connected across the out ter-
minals of Master Command Input #1 on the last panel for Style Y (Class B) installations.  For Style 
Z (Class A) installations, connect the return wires to the A+ and A- terminals on TB6.
